Event Description
France is home to almost 400 individual wine appellations. French Wine Essentials (FWE) introduces you to the most important regions and wine styles. Each wine is presented within a regional and cultural context while landmarks and traditional cuisine are highlighted to complete the curriculum.
The comprehensive course structure includes a 100+ page study manual, access to interactive e-learning and support from expert educators to guide you through an inspiring adventure across France.
More than just an introductory course, this French wine course is a prelude to a lifelong romance with the wines of France, a launchpad to the internationally revered French Wine Scholar® Certification Program, vibrant WSG Member Community and the first step towards wine mastery!
